				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>British rock band Wunderhorse performed a secret show at iconic East London venue The George Tavern last Saturday evening (March 2). The punk-turned-Americana quartet made a surprise headline appearance, following support from Denh Izen and Baby Teeth. Known for their aching, coming-of-age tracks &#8216;<em>Leader of the Pack</em>&#8216;, &#8216;<em>Purple</em>&#8216;, &#8216;<em>Teal</em>&#8216; and &#8216;<em>Girl Behind The Glass</em>&#8216;, the band have shot to stardom as of late, having previously supported Fontaines D.C., Pixies and Foals in 2022 on their US and UK tours, as well as opening for Sam Fender at his homecoming St. James&#8217; Park show last summer. More recently, they have completed an impressive string of festival appearances and sold-out live dates of their own across the UK and Ireland.</p>
<p>Falling on the same night of the 2024 BRIT awards, Wunderhorse took to the stage last Saturday to rapturous applause. The legendary 700-year-old pub announced the secret set just hours before the group were scheduled to perform, causing fans to scramble to purchase last-minute tickets. Fronted by singer-songwriter Jacob Slater, his distinctive rough and ready vocals and razor-sharp lyricism are hard to shake off. Slater&#8217;s gritty on-stage persona is reminiscent of blistering American garage bands, causing him to launch into a series of rage-fuelled outbursts, only to lose him again in a 90s psychedelic fog.</p>

<p>The Hertfordshire-born musician had made the decision to exit his old band Dead Pretties in 2017, a path that would eventually lead him to form his next project Wunderhorse, releasing their debut, critically-acclaimed album &#8216;<a href="https://wunderhorse.lnk.to/cub"><em>Cub</em></a>&#8216; in October 2022, a beautiful yet bloodied catalogue of teenage misadventure. The past two years have seen Slater build up a fair amount of mileage, having scored not only glowing album reviews and international recognition, but rather ironically his first ever acting role as Sex Pistols drummer Paul Cook in Danny Boyle’s tv miniseries <em>Pistol</em>.</p>
<p>A multifaceted writer and instrumentalist, Slater has also curated his own separate solo project, releasing his first ever record &#8216;<em>Pinky, I Love You</em>&#8216; in August 2023, another deeply personal and tender account of youth driven by a rousing, prog-rock sound. On February 5, the band announced they will be performing at Isle of Wight, TRNSMT, Boardmasters and Reading and Leeds festival this summer.</p>

<p>Reading and Leeds festival is a pair of music festivals that take place annually in UK cities Reading and Leeds. The festival dates back as far as 1955 and is still famous today for being the longest running popular music festival to still exist. Every year on the August bank holiday weekend, Richfield Avenue in central Reading and Bramham Park in Leeds welcome over 100,000 avid music lovers for a weekend jam packed with music&#8217;s most current and popular artists.</p>
<p>This year&#8217;s festival runs from August 25th to August 27th, and the line up features headlining performances from Sam Fender, Foals, The Killers, The 1975, Billie Eilish and Imagine Dragons. Lewis Capaldi was set to be amongst this crowd, however, in June 2023 the Scottish sensation cancelled all his upcoming performances. Luckily, The 1975 were ready to replace him and perform as <a href="http://www.mxdwn.co.uk/news/thunderstorms-could-dampen-reading-and-leeds-festival/">Reading and Leeds</a> headliners for the third time in the band&#8217;s career.</p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The weather is set to dampen the Reading and Leeds festival this weekend with showers expected to hit both sites as well as the threat of thunder and lightning.</p>
<p>The Met Office have issued a yellow weather warning for thunderstorms across the North-east of England stretching from Newcastle to the Leeds and Bradford area.</p>
<p><a href="https://www.dailymail.co.uk/news/article-12448159/Reading-Leeds-festivals-gloomy-weather-thunder-lightning.html">Met Office metrologist Jonathan Vautrey says “There&#8217;s a reasonable chance that some showers will pass over Leeds and Reading over the course of the day. Particularly for Leeds, they are within the yellow warning area that we currently have out just because winds are going to be lightest across that north-eastern area of England today. That will mean those showers are slower moving at times, so rainfall is likely to accumulate in specific locations a bit more.”</a></p>
<p><a href="https://www.dailymail.co.uk/news/article-12448159/Reading-Leeds-festivals-gloomy-weather-thunder-lightning.html">When talking about both festival sites he also exclaimed that both Reading and Leeds “do have the potential for seeing some lightning and thunder” during the Saturday.</a></p>
<p>My Vautrey also warns of the possibility of some flooding across Leeds which could cause logistical issues in and out of the festival.</p>
<p>Yorkshire is expected to get he worst of the conditions in particular, with the yellow thunderstorm warning expected to take effect until 8pm.</p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Foals have released the Dan Carey remix of their track &#8220;<em>2AM</em>&#8221; as a teaser of what&#8217;s to come from their upcoming dub remix of their critically acclaimed 2022 album, <em>Life is Yours.</em></p>

<p>The project, called <em>Life is Dub</em>, is set to be released as part of 2023&#8217;s Record Store Day <a href="http://www.mxdwn.co.uk/news/record-store-day-2023-reveals-official-list-of-releases/">exclusive releases</a> on 22nd April 2023.</p>
<p>Foals revealed that they&#8217;d be teaming up with Dan Carey, founder of record label Speedy Wunderground and renowned producer, having worked with the likes of Fontaines D.C., Wet Leg and Slowthai.</p>
<p>Foals frontman Yanis Philippakis spoke to <a href="https://www.nme.com/news/music/foals-share-dan-carey-2am-life-is-dub-interview-paramore-reading-3419802">NME</a> about the &#8220;2AM&#8221; release, saying, &#8220;<em>This is the most interesting version. It’s one of the most full and dubbiest moments of the record. Some tracks are slightly dancier and in a more electronic place while others sound like full, sonic-heavy dubs.</em>&#8221;</p>
<p>Philippakis <a href="https://www.nme.com/news/music/foals-share-dan-carey-2am-life-is-dub-interview-paramore-reading-3419802">continued</a>, &#8220;<em>Because ‘2AM’ is one of the biggest tracks off the record, it’s interesting how he managed to subvert it and have the lyrics take on a different flavour. It’s got more of a darker, late-night swagger than the original.&#8221;</em></p>
<p><em>“Now it’s 2AM, there are no buses, no streetlights working, and the streets are piled high with trash. I like it. It’s this kind of Knight Rider vibe to it.</em>”</p>
<p>The band have been clear on their vision for the dub reimagining of <em>Life is Yours, </em>telling <a href="https://www.nme.com/news/music/foals-share-dan-carey-2am-life-is-dub-interview-paramore-reading-3419802">NME</a> &#8220;<em>It’s not like we’re going, ‘Oh, here are some extra tracks’ or, ‘Here’s the record remixed by a bunch of different people’. It’s just taking all of the material that’s there and getting deep with it.</em>&#8221;</p>
<p>“<em>It’s like being presented with a photograph of the album and this is the negative that you’ve never seen. It’s a total invert. If ‘Life Is Yours’ is a daytime summer record, full of light with these clean white lines, then this is literally a colour negative. It’s a sweaty and unclean flip of it.</em>&#8221;</p>
<p>Foals decided to work with Dan Carey on this project as they <a href="https://www.nme.com/news/music/foals-share-dan-carey-2am-life-is-dub-interview-paramore-reading-3419802">believe</a> him to be &#8220;<em>an amazing chameleon</em>&#8221; in his musical abilities.</p>
<p>Speaking on Carey, Philippakis <a href="https://www.nme.com/news/music/foals-share-dan-carey-2am-life-is-dub-interview-paramore-reading-3419802">said</a>, &#8220;<em>He’s got a renaissance ability to look at all aspects of music; especially with recording. He’s adaptable and can fit in with whatever an artist requires.</em> <em>He’s working a lot so he’s really in the groove. He never stops and that gives him this incredible rhythm and routine where he’s always on his game.</em> ”</p>
<p>The band hope that they&#8217;ll reach a new audience with their new sound, and are <a href="https://www.nme.com/news/music/foals-share-dan-carey-2am-life-is-dub-interview-paramore-reading-3419802">keen</a> to get &#8220;<em>people into record shops</em>&#8221; with their exclusive Record Store Day 2023 release.</p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Not that I&#8217;ve ever been or experienced this, but I can imagine waking up after the NME Awards isn&#8217;t likely to be the merriest of mornings for one&#8217;s head or one&#8217;s liver. An incubator for &#8220;<em>hangsiety</em>&#8221; and regrets, the awards ceremony has become synonymous with debauchery and cringeworthy moments since it&#8217;s debut back in 1953, and has often left it&#8217;s intoxicated winners going from hero to zero pretty fast. One such lucky winner was Yannis Philippakis and the rest of his band Foals, when the band won the award for Best Live Act back in 2020. The coveted award was a big scoop for them on the night, and despite being fairly obviously hammered, Yannis took the reigns of their acceptance speech and made a pretty good account of himself, raising the point of equal representation at festivals. Alas though, it wasn&#8217;t to last very long for the sauced singer from Oxford&#8230; the night was about to take a turn.<br />

<p>In a recent appearance on Shaun Keaveny&#8217;s podcast <em>The Line-Up</em>, ironically reported by the <a href="https://www.nme.com/news/music/foals-yannis-philippakis-recalls-drunken-encounter-with-robert-smith-at-nme-awards-3238163">NME</a>, the Foals frontman recounts his lack of memory of his awards speech and a rather awkward encounter he had later in the evening with The Cure&#8217;s legendary lead singer Robert Smith: &#8220;<em>We were at the NME Awards, which is famously sloppy, and I think that I’d quit smoking, and I was drinking quickly, you know. I was really putting them away. And I get kind of nervous at those things anyway, like I think probably most people do. But, you know, I didn’t feel at ease.</em>&#8221; Philippakis continued: “<em>I got battered, basically got super drunk, and then we did win something. We went up there and I gave an interview that I think has been sort of scorched like it’s been taken out. There was video, but and I didn’t remember this until the next day, but I was like I was dancing in it and saying all sorts of stuff, but the thing I remember was looking at like some of my bandmates faces and like, you know, I was performing for the for the interview and for the interview and for the camera and then looking over and just kind of getting these mortified looks. But it was mid flow, you know, no one could stop me… I was just charged and I was going, and then we had to do a photo right after. So we’re backstage there where they were doing all the stuff, and Robert Smith’s there and he’s doing photos, and I’m refusing to leave the room in order to get a photo of Robert Smith. And I just remember one point, Edwin [Congreave, ex-Foals keyboardist], who has now left the band, being like, ‘please don’t embarrass me in front of Robert Smith. Please don’t embarrass me.’ I’m like, ‘I’m gonna get us a photo. Robert Smith!&#8221; </em></p>
<p>He concluded:<em> “So we did manage to get a photo with Robert Smith, but it wasn’t good. And then the next day I woke up and did not remember the interview at all – or the photo! And somebody in the band had to be like, ‘Oh, yeah, I remember. You were showing off and dancing around’. So yeah, it was all in all pretty bad. And I saw and apologised to Robert Smith recently.”</em></p>

<p>Foals are an English Rock Band from Oxford that was formed in 2005, Yannis Philippakis (Lead vocalist and lead guitarist), Jack Bevan (Drummer and percussionist) and Jimmy Smith (Rhythm guitarist) make up the band&#8217;s current lineup. The band have released seven albums to date and their 2008 debut album Antidotes was notably certified gold. The band&#8217;s last album <em>Everything Not Saved Will Be Lost Part 2</em> was released in March 2019 and earned the band their first UK number <a href="https://www.officialcharts.com/search/albums/everything-not-saved-will-be-lost/">one album</a>. The band also won a Brit Award for Best Group, a Q Award for best album, an NME Award for Best Live Act and the album was also nominated for the Mercury Prize.</p>
<p>Upon rescheduling their Everything Not Saved Will Be Lost Part 2 tour for the third time the band expressed their delight and <a href="https://www.nme.com/news/music/foals-reschedule-majority-of-their-uk-tour-dates-to-2022-2901160">said</a> <em>&#8220;This definitely feels like a case of third time lucky&#8221; </em>The tour will see the band who are considered to be one of the best live UK acts and the 2013 Best Live Act Q Award winners return to the stage. Rescheduling the tour has not been without issues for the band as they have experienced difficulty with the London Olympia dates due to capacity issues.</p>
<p>The band previously <a href="https://www.nme.com/news/music/foals-reschedule-majority-of-their-uk-tour-dates-to-2022-2901160">said</a> <em>&#8220;The venue has had its capacity reduced due to new building works on site and the only way we can make the shows work is for the planned three concerts to become four: Friday, Saturday, Sunday and Monday. Friday being the extra date&#8221; </em>Following the group&#8217;s new single release there is speculation that they are set to announce a 2022 album. However, the band have not yet provided details of a new album or details of a release date. The band have however shared news of writing new material and have been recording the CCTV Sessions of their 2013 album <em>Holy Fire</em></p>
